Subject: Validator plugin system shipping in Fernwick 4.2

Team,

The new plugin system for data validators goes live with the Fernwick 4.2 release. Custom validators now load from the registry at startup, so a misconfigured plugin will fail fast rather than silently skipping checks. Please review the rollback steps in the support handbook before Tuesday. When filing escalations, attach the token printed below.

session token of kagup-hahaf = htk3_2b8

## Transporting Loan Pieces — Quick Guide

Hey office managers, this page covers moving exhibition items on loan, like the current Bramleigh Trust pieces heading to the Orvale Museum annex. Book the sealed-crate service, attach the condition report, and never leave crates unattended in the lobby. Photograph seals before pickup and after delivery. Loan agreements usually require a named courier, so confirm the name against the manifest first. One more thing: the courier hand-over instruction is confidential and is noted directly below.

courier memo of yajof-yawep: the ulaix silath courier leaves the casax ledger at gate 3093 under passcode 598820

## Environment Variables — PixelPantry Image Cache

Heads up, plugin folks: versions before 4.2 leaked memory because cached thumbnails were never evicted once the `CACHE_TTL` timer fired. Set `CACHE_MAX_MB` conservatively (we use 256) until you've upgraded. Eviction stats get shipped to the Snapgrove metrics endpoint, which requires authentication. Put the credential for that endpoint on the line right after this sentence.

secret setting of bagag-kajof: RELAY_SECRET8=d9a517d5

Handover: the Pellifont autocomplete index has been rebuilding slowly since the shard split; queries over 40ms are expected until Friday. Support should tell users it's known and tracked. If the rebuild stalls and the index daemon needs a manual restart, the maintenance console will prompt for the recovery passphrase below.

vault phrase of tajef-faduf = casox-ralius-julir

Quarterly Planning Note — Finance Team

Legacy customers on the Brindlewood platform move to updated pricing in Q2: 6% on annual plans, 9% on monthly. Notices go out sixty days ahead. Model revenue uplift net of an assumed 4% churn. Invoicing templates update automatically. The underlying plan rationale is recorded in the note below.

board note of kadug-tawig: Only 5 of the 100 pilot accounts renewed Oliath, so a churn review is set for April 15.